Create a Rain Garden for Your School

  By RebeccaHaden science, visual arts

What’s a rain garden? It’s a lowered garden bed planted with deep-rooted plants which will enjoy being watered by the standing water that pools when it rains hard. They can be planted in areas that already form puddles, or rain that collects on a roof or a paved area can… Continue reading
